Results: 2010 NABBA Championship

Fountain City wins a record 4th straight Championship Section Title and Central Ohio edges Georgia and Massanutten in the 1st Section to earn an invite to Butlins.

 

Results
Championship

1.Fountain City Brass Band (Parisi) — 290.4
2.James Madison Brass Band (Stees) — 284.6
3.Brass of the Potomac (Bulla) — 281.6
4.Chicago Brass Band (Holman) — 275.0
5.Atlantic Brass Band (Hannevik) — 274.2

1st Section
1.Central Ohio Brass Band (Sneeringer) — 189.2
2.Georgia Brass Band (Johnson) — 188.2
3.Massanutten Brass Band (Stees) — 188.0
4.New England Brass Band (Bulla) — 182.6
5.Princeton Brass Band (Allen) — 180.0
6.Triangle Brass Band (Granados) — 174.8
